427 East 143 Street is a two-family home built in 1901 in the Bronx with 2 residential units. It carries a Grade A health score — one of the cleaner records in its peer group, with no open violations or active complaints. Active permit activity suggests ongoing maintenance investment. Our analysis reviewed 17 records across 26 public data sources, benchmarked against similar small prewar residential buildings in NYC.
